Fat Bike trail on Twin Lakes Singletrack open and groomed multiple times already. Groomed evening February 3rd.  Firm deck, great riding.  Latest report: Fat Bike Report  Please do not walk on fat bike trail.

Total snowfall this season at 33″ Snow depth in the woods 13-24″, compacted base where groomed 4-9″.  

Day skiing is allowed for guests not staying at the resort by purchasing a trail pass. Pass can be purchased online.   Midweek trail pass includes coffee and cookies Weekend trail pass does not include coffee and cookies.

Ski rental available at $15 per day. Snowshoes and fat bikes also available for rent. If not staying at the resort, it is best to contact us during busy times for availability. Lunch is also available for sale for day skiers during MIDWEEK only . Reservation is required.

Please no  walking on the ski trails or fat bike trails. There is also snowshoeing available, on trails and anywhere not on the ski trails.
